GENERAL SUMMARY:
The Maintenance Supervisor is responsible for the overall maintenance of the facility building and grounds, including carrying out the preventative maintenance program and doing repairs of electrical, plumbing, and mechanical equipment. Responsibilities include supervision of Plant Operations staff, trouble-shooting heating and air-conditioning systems, unit turnovers, remodeling and carpentry work. The position maintains a positive working relationship with residents, family, staff, and vendors. The Maintenance Supervisor position is an exempt position.
R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Under the direction of the Adminstrator the position performs and/or is responsible for completing work detailed in the preventative maintenance and safety programs.
- Assures compliance with ACC policies and all applicable federal, state, and local regulations pertaining to building and grounds.
- Consults routinely with the Adminstrator in regards to building and grounds needs and priorities for repair and maintenance.
- Performs and/or coordinates tasks that need to be completed for unit turnover.
- Inspects grounds, building exterior and common areas daily in accordance with the preventative maintenance program. Is constantly alert to safety hazards and needed repairs and replacements.
- Is responsible for trouble-shooting malfunctions in plumbing, electrical, HVAC, and other building systems. In consultation with the Administrator, coordinates appropriate contracted services, if necessary.
- Responsible for plumbing installs, repairs, pipe maintenance, fittings, and water & gas fixtures throughout the facility.
- Responsible for minor electrical repairs in the existing electrical systems throughout the facility; replaces motors, belts, pulleys, micro-switches; monitors, repairs, and/or replaces lights and fixtures.
- Handles all carpentry needs including standing wood-working tasks, finish work and light cabinet remodeling.
- Takes care of all general maintenance requests including repairs and services, sprinkler system, sprinkler valves, PVC piping, and outside water control valves; performs minor concrete repairs to sidewalks and patios; maintains outside lighting systems of the facility, including parking lots and building exteriors; maintains the appearance & curb appeal of the building and grounds.
- Responsible for all tool and equipment maintenance tools.
- Purchases non-capital items required for the general maintenance of the building and grounds.
- Supervises the Maintenance Technician and Housekeeping staff; writes and administers annual performance evaluations for Plant Operations staff.
- Data entry and reporting for the preventative maintenance program.
- Required to respond to all emergency calls during off-duty hours.
